The plaintiffs, Mr. and Mrs. Curtis A. Kennedy, Jr., brought this civil action against the Providence Hockey Club, Inc. (the hockey club). Mrs. Kennedy sought damages for injuries received from a flying hockey puck which struck her in the eye as she and her husband were watching a game at Rhode Island Auditorium; her husband sought consequential damages.
